    Quote Originally Posted by Paul Wozniak View Post
    I understand that, my post stated as much. I'll ask again, why do we have to pay for HD? We are already paying for the channels once.
    Wrong. You made the statement that everything will be hd one day(which is wrong). Why do you assume that?

    Transmissions must be digital, none of this affects Sat. There is nothing that says QVC will have to be HD, EVER.

    I find it funny that people think all channels should spend the dough to go HD but not charge anymore. When HDTV owners are in the majority, we'll prob have this luxury. There will be many that have non digital tv's for some time that will use set top boxes to get the digital transmissions. This means channels will have to simulcast at an expense which they should be able to recoup.
